Hard Eco Innovative Coatings - HEI-Coat

Project summary

Hard Chrome (HC) coatings for anticorrosion and anti-wear applications cover a wide market share ranging from automotive to aerospace. To date, HC electrolytic plating, used for more than seventy years for engineering applications, has dominated the wear coatings market, because of its simple and cheap coating method. Unfortunately, hexavalent Cr(VI) in the electrolytic baths is toxic and carcinogenic, and the overall deposition process itself is highly risky for both workers’ health and environment. For that reason, according to the Regulation (EC) No 1907/2006, by 2017 the production of HC with Cr(VI) baths will be banned. It is then mandatory to find alternative materials and/or methodologies of deposition. The HEI-Coat project aims at developing innovative coatings deposited by the environmental friendly Cold Gas Spray technique or by the more conventional Electroplating Technology, with functional properties similar or better to the ones presented by HC
